there is no progression of time across the year in the game, by default ETS2 and ATS are locked in the same day of the year (I think in one of the environment files), so the sunrise and sunset is the same time every day if you're in the same location.
Default 'day' is the summer solstice
It does vary with latitude, so if you're in italy it will be closer to 7pm but in scandinavia it will be more like 10pm sunset.
Season mods can change this file but they still do not progress, always the same 'day', so winter mods should have shorter day lengths, and very short days in the north.
I have seen one mod that will regularly change the day, but it relies on scripting and EXE files on the computer, possibly based of the date on the computer.
It has been suggested to incorporate this into the game as an option to enable day progression, and integrate a group of season mods (summer, autumn, winter, spring) that will automatically change with the correct date range
